Average Cost Per Session
In Riyadh, the cost of a single PRP hair treatment session typically ranges from 700 SAR to 9,000 SAR. This wide range is a testament to the various factors at play, which will be discussed in detail. Some sources even indicate prices starting as low as 599 SAR, particularly for promotional offers or entry-level clinics, while high-end clinics with extensive services might charge towards the higher end of the spectrum.
It's important to remember that PRP hair treatment is rarely a one-time procedure. A series of initial sessions is almost always recommended to achieve optimal results, followed by maintenance sessions. Therefore, when budgeting for PRP therapy, it's essential to consider the total cost of the recommended treatment plan rather than just the price per single session. Many clinics in Riyadh offer package deals for multiple sessions, which can significantly reduce the overall cost per session compared to paying for each one individually. For example, a package of 3-4 sessions might range from 3,000 SAR to 9,999 SAR.
Factors Influencing PRP Hair Treatment Cost
Several key factors contribute to the variation in PRP hair treatment costs in Riyadh:
- Clinic Reputation and Location:
- Premium Clinics: Well-established clinics with a strong reputation, state-of-the-art facilities, and a track record of successful outcomes often charge more. These clinics typically invest in advanced equipment, highly trained staff, and a luxurious patient experience.
- Location within Riyadh: Clinics situated in prime, upscale areas of Riyadh may have higher overheads, which can translate to higher treatment costs.
- Practitioner's Experience and Qualification:
- Specialist Dermatologists/Hair Restoration Experts: Highly experienced dermatologists or hair restoration specialists with extensive training in PRP procedures tend to command higher fees. Their expertise ensures precise injections and optimal treatment protocols, potentially leading to better results.
- General Practitioners/Nurses: While qualified to perform the procedure, practitioners with less specialized experience might offer more competitive rates.
- Technology and Equipment Used:
- PRP Preparation System: The quality and sophistication of the centrifugation system used to prepare the PRP can influence the cost. Advanced systems that yield higher concentrations of platelets and growth factors may contribute to a higher price.
- Addition of ACell or other Growth Factors: Some clinics may combine PRP with other regenerative products, such as ACell (an extracellular matrix product), to potentially enhance results. Such combined therapies will naturally increase the overall cost.
- Severity of Hair Loss and Treatment Area Size:
- Extent of Hair Loss: Patients with more extensive areas of hair thinning or loss will require more PRP injections and potentially more processing of blood, which can increase the material and time costs.
- Scalp Area: Treating a larger scalp area, such as the entire top of the head versus just the hairline, will naturally be more expensive due due to increased resource utilization.
- Number of Sessions Required:
- As mentioned, PRP is a multi-session treatment. The total cost will directly correlate with the number of sessions recommended in your personalized treatment plan. A typical initial course involves 3 to 6 sessions, often followed by maintenance sessions.
- Included Services and Aftercare:
- Consultation Fees: Some clinics include the initial consultation fee in the overall treatment package, while others charge for it separately.
- Follow-up Appointments: The inclusion of post-treatment follow-up appointments and any necessary aftercare products can also affect the total price.
- Ancillary Treatments: If the clinic bundles PRP with other hair growth treatments like mesotherapy, low-level laser therapy, or specialized shampoos, the package price will be higher.
What to Expect During Consultation
When seeking PRP hair treatment in Riyadh, a crucial first step is to schedule a consultation with a reputable clinic. During this consultation, the specialist will:
- Assess the type and severity of your hair loss.
- Discuss your medical history and suitability for PRP.
- Explain the PRP procedure in detail.
- Outline a personalized treatment plan, including the recommended number of sessions.
- Provide a clear breakdown of the total cost, including any package deals, maintenance costs, and what exactly is included in the price.
This consultation is your opportunity to ask questions, understand the financial commitment, and ensure there are no hidden costs.
